Section 8-1.5-3-5 - Superintendent; powers and duties; compensation; bond; removal
(a) The superintendent of each utility shall:
(1) appoint, supervise, and dismiss all employees of the utility;
(2) employ unskilled labor when needed, without competitive examination;
(3) investigate all claims against the utility;
(4) oversee the operation of the utility and any construction work, repairs, or alterations to the system; and
(5) advise the board in all matters that will bring about an efficient and economical operation and maintenance of the utility.
(b) The superintendent is entitled to the compensation for his services that is determined by resolution of the board.
(c) The superintendent shall give bond in a sum not less than double the estimated amount of money that may be in his hands at any time. The bond shall be conditioned upon the faithful discharge of his duties and the payment to the proper person of all money in his hands. The bond is subject to the approval of the executive of the municipality.
(d) The superintendent may be removed by the board for cause at any time after notice and a hearing.
